In a recent speech, Mr Trump accused Mexican people of bringing a number of things to America; "they're bringing drugs, they're bringing crime, they're rapists, and some I assume are good people, but I speak to border guards, and they tell us what we are getting."
250,000 people signed a petition following the remarks to have Trump fired from the network which lead to a statement being released from the channel saying "At NBC, respect and dignity for all people are cornerstones of our values."
On hearing the news, Mr Trump has said that he expected to lose the business relationship but he has also mentioned the idea of pursuing legal action in response to his firing.
In the meantime, Trump's presidential campaign continues with the first candidate debate taking place in five weeks.
